Abstract

The utility model relates to a novel screw rod for pumps of double screw rods or compressors of double The utility model changes the tooth-shaped curve and makes use of an Archimedes spiral and a cycloid envelope line using the Archimedes spiral as a baseline to replace original curve sections such as involutes, or circular arcs, etc. so that the utility model used for the pumps of double screw rods or the compressors of double screw rods has strict (complete) sealing and high volume efficiency without an interference phenomenon occurring. The utility model has the advantages of simplicity, practicality and good application effect and is the novel screw rod composed of the cycloid (B), the Archimedes spiral (A), the cycloid envelope line (B) using the Archimedes spiral as the baseline, etc.

Description

A kind of tooth screw stem
The utility model is a kind of screw rod that is used for two screw pump or double-screw compressor, belongs to the improvement technology of two screw pump or the used screw rod of double-screw compressor.
The existing screw rod that is used for two screw pump or double-screw compressor, as the involute profile screw rod, its tooth curve is by cycloid, root circle circular arc, top circle circular arc.Involute combines, and when this screw rod was used for two screw pump, the shortcoming of its existence can not reach strict (fully) sealing exactly, and volumetric efficiency is not high.
It is a kind of by changing its tooth curve that the purpose of this utility model is to provide, so that reaching strict (fully) when being used for two screw pump or double-screw compressor, it seals, the volumetric efficiency height, can not interfere phenomenon, profile of tooth is by cycloid (B), spiral of Archimedes (A) and the new screw formed with its cycloid envelope (B) that is baseline etc.
Tooth curve of the present utility model as shown in drawings, curve abcdefghij is the tooth curve on the screw rod cross section, and acg is on a diameter of top circle, and a is on top circle, c is on root circle, d, e are on root circle, and i, j are on top circle, and curve abc is a cycloid, cde is the circular arc of root circle, ija is the circular arc of top circle, and ghi is a spiral of Archimedes, and efg is to be the cycloid envelope of baseline with ghi curved section (spiral of Archimedes).
Above-mentioned screw rod can be made left handed screw, also can make right handed screw.
The utility model is by changing its tooth curve, with spiral of Archimedes and with it is that the cycloid envelope of baseline substitutes curved sections such as original involute or circular arc, so that it can reach the sealing of strict (fully) when being used for two screw pump or double-screw compressor, the volumetric efficiency height, and can not interfere phenomenon, be a kind of simple, practical, the new screw that effect is good.
Describe concrete structure of the present utility model in detail below by accompanying drawing.
Accompanying drawing is a tooth curve of the present utility model, and abcdefghij is the tooth curve on the screw rod cross section among the figure, and acg is on a diameter of top circle, a is on top circle, c is on root circle, and on the footpath, d, e are on root circle in the flank of tooth for g, i, j are on top circle, curve abc is a cycloid, and cde is the circular arc of root circle, and ija is the circular arc of top circle, ghi is a spiral of Archimedes, and efg is to be the cycloid envelope of baseline with ghi curved section (spiral of Archimedes).
The utility model can be made left handed screw, also can make right handed screw.
When the utility model was used for two screw pump or double-screw compressor, adjacent screw rod was only in the hand of spiral difference, and its tooth-shape structure is identical.
